My wife and I are currently finding it hard to save for a deposit for a mortgage; we are saving but no-where near as fast as we would like.

What is the general concensus on getting a loan towards part of the deposit?

Has anyone done this? Are there any traps to avoid? After asking around friends and colleagues, apparently this is quite a common practice.

I'm an independent mortgage adviser.

In general terms; the amount you can borrow is _base_d on multiples of your income minus your liabilities. As a loan would be a liability, it will reduce the amount you can borrow.
